This figure shows the annual notification rate for unspecified hepatitis B from 2005 to 2014 for the following selected age groups: 0–4 years, 5–14 years, 15–19 years, 20–29 years, 30–39 years and 40+ years. Over the 10 year period, notification rates decreased for those aged 15-19 years and 20-29 years. Meanwhile, notification rates slightly increased for those aged 30–39 years and 40+ years. The notification rate remained very low for those aged 0–4 years and 5–14 years.
